COLUMBUS, Ohio, Dec. 6, 2012 /PRNewswire/ -- Chemical Abstracts Service (CAS), the world's authority for chemical information, announced today a major milestone for the CAS REGISTRY(SM), the largest collection of publicly disclosed chemical substance information. CAS scientists registered the 70 millionth substance from a patent application submitted to the Korean Intellectual Property Office (KIPO). COLUMBUS, Ohio, Oct. 3, 2011 /PRNewswire/ -- Chemical Abstracts Service (CAS), the world's authority for chemical information, today announced that the U.S. Department of Energy (DOE) has chosen SciFinder® as the chemical information tool for its researchers at 17 sites across the nation.
